Intern, AIoT Software Developer

Summary

Develop AIoT software features using JavaScript, Python, and Java, deploying to cloud/on-prem environments and improving user experience through testing and documentation.

What you will do (Key Responsibilities)

. Develop new features for different customer solutions and reusable components, enhancing our product offerings.

. Build, ship, and run new software components in Cloud/on-prem environments, contributing to efficient and scalable deployments.

. Improve user experience of the services through thoughtful design and implementation.

. Write test cases, test software, and update test results, ensuring code quality and reliability.

. Write and maintain technical documentation, supporting knowledge sharing and maintainability.

Qualifications

What We're Looking For (Qualifications & Skills)

. Passionate about software development / engineering

. Bachelor/Master student in one of these: Computer Engineering or other similar interdisciplinary courses

. Mandatory: Proficient in JavaScript, Python, and Java programming

. Knowledge of cloud platforms (Azure or AWS) is a plus

. Familiarity with frameworks like Angular, React, Spring Boot, and Test Automation is a plus

. Experience with CI/CD and DevOps processes is a plus

. Solid software design skills and passion for automated testing

.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ills to tackle complex challenges

. Strong ability to work in a team and actively analyze and suggest innovative ideas to solve problems

. Proficient in English, as you will be collaborating with international teams and documenting technical information.
